Coloring tips: How to color School Bus Driving in the Rain coloring page well?
Use bright yellow to color the school bus to make it stand out. Color the windows light blue or gray to show the rainy reflections. The road can be dark gray or black to show it is wet. Use different shades of green for the trees and bushes to add life to the scene. Raindrops are good to color in light blue or clear colors to keep them looking fresh and wet. For the puddles, use blues mixed with a little white for shine. Try to keep colors soft and blend gently to show the rainy and wet environment.
